Abstract
Heterogeneous based functionalized nanocomposite materials have attracted considerable attention in both energy storage and conversion process, due to their fast electron transfer process and their ling-life cycles. Herein, the review briefly discussed different kinds of techniques, which are used for the fabrication of carbon based nanocomposites like sol-gel, hydrothermal (HT), in situ polymerization and electrochemical methods, etc In particularly, functionalized carbon decorated nanocomposites have been focused on the designing and development of rational candidate for future energy technologies. Especially, the highlighted nanocomposites have become more attention in the area of energy technologies mainly caused by their larger electrode surface area, high mechanical strength, excellent electrochemical properties, and rapid electrochemical redox behaviour. Considerable advancements in the combinations of nanoscale based composite devices have the platforms to develop new energy storage technology to fulfill the global energy demands. Finally, it summarizes the recent advantages of carbon supported composite, which significantly enhanced their electrochemical energy storage devices properties like high capacitance and boosted specific capacitive values.
